Co-ordinating IP enforcement for South Europe for LOUIS VUITTON MALLETIER.

  • Responsible for managing, developing and implementing the Company’s brand protection strategies in running a network of Lawyers and Investigators.

  • Designing, implementing and following litigation strategy (C&D letters, civil and criminal litigation, mediation, negotiations).

  • Working with law enforcement agencies on a range of domestic and cross-border intellectual property protection matters.

  • Gathering and processing information about counterfeit merchandise through various contacts (store managers, country manager, investigators, law enforcement, lawyers, etc.)

  • Developing in-depth investigations to dismantle criminal networks in close co-operation with the anti-counterfeiting managers in the other zones.

  • Developing raids and actions through cost effective and deterrent enforcement programs to reduce the visibility of counterfeiting.

  • Training law enforcement, investigators and lawyers.

  • Performing the above within budget constraints and assist management in preparing and implementing the annual budget and objectives.

PROFILE

  • STUDIES: LLB equivalent (LLM in Intellectual Property is required).

  • EXPERIENCE (TYPE AND LENGTH): Experience of 10 years with a Law Firm, preference for In-House Counsel experiences. Specialized in Brand enforcement and Anti-Counterfeiting struggle.

  • ABILITIES AND PROFESSIONAL QUALITIES: Strong Management skills, sense of communication and relationship, action and service oriented, reactivity, ability to analyze, summarize and prioritize, autonomy, good analysis of people and situations, ability to talk in public, team player, good writing skills, sense of reporting, hard-worker, trustworthy and open-minded person.

  • LANGUAGES: English (fluent) – Italian (fluent or native) – French is a plus.

  • MISCELLANEOUS: The position includes frequent travels in the country and abroad.
